1. 09 Jul, 2016 3 commits
  2. 08 Jul, 2016 2 commits
  3. 07 Jul, 2016 1 commit
  4. 28 Jun, 2016 1 commit
  5. 26 Jun, 2016 3 commits
  6. 13 Jun, 2016 1 commit
  7. 28 Apr, 2016 1 commit
  8. 05 Apr, 2016 1 commit
    • Thomas Gardner's avatar
      commands/cli: fix parsing of incorrect permutations · 7bfedab0
      Thomas Gardner authored
      parseOpts now does some preliminary path screening to prevent
      command sequences like
      
      	`ipfs <hash> cat`
      
      from succeeding. The tests affected by this have been slightly altered,
      but should be restored once parseOpts is decoupled from path analysis.
      
      Command suggestion printing has also been factored into a single
      function.
      
      Fixes: #2501
      License: MIT
      Signed-off-by: default avatarThomas Gardner <tmg@fastmail.com>
      7bfedab0
  9. 17 Feb, 2016 1 commit
  10. 13 Feb, 2016 1 commit
  11. 12 Jan, 2016 3 commits
  12. 28 Dec, 2015 1 commit
  13. 22 Dec, 2015 1 commit
  14. 16 Nov, 2015 1 commit
  15. 14 Oct, 2015 1 commit
  16. 03 Sep, 2015 1 commit
  17. 02 Sep, 2015 1 commit
  18. 12 Aug, 2015 1 commit
    • Juan Batiz-Benet's avatar
      cmds/add: use dagutils.Editor, like patch · fa1d4fa2
      Juan Batiz-Benet authored
      This changes the pin behavior. It uses the filenames given through
      the api, and allows files to be streamed faltly (not a hierarchy),
      which is easier for other things (like vinyl in node-ipfs-api land).
      Files can also be entirely out of order, and the garbage intermediate
      directories will not be pinned (gc-ed later).
      
      The changes also mean the output of add has changed slightly-- it
      no longer shows the local path added, but rather the dag path
      relative to the added roots. This is a small difference, but changes
      tests.
      
      The dagutils.Editor creates a lot of chaff (intermediate objects)
      along the way. Wonder how we might minimize the writes to the
      datastore...
      
      This commit also removes the "NilRepo()" part of the --only-hash
      mode. We need to store at least in an in-mem repo/datastore because
      otherwise the dagutils.Editor breaks.
      
      License: MIT
      Signed-off-by: default avatarJuan Batiz-Benet <juan@benet.ai>
      fa1d4fa2
  19. 28 Jul, 2015 1 commit
  20. 26 May, 2015 1 commit
  21. 20 May, 2015 3 commits
  22. 17 May, 2015 3 commits
  23. 27 Apr, 2015 1 commit
  24. 31 Mar, 2015 1 commit
  25. 24 Jan, 2015 1 commit
  26. 14 Jan, 2015 3 commits
  27. 06 Jan, 2015 1 commit